The big test for the hexclad as a replacement for stainless steel (or cast iron) is how well it can impart surface heat and sear meat and veggies. Teflon is a chemical often used in cookware, and its main purpose is to make cookware nonstick. Yes, hexclad pans contain teflon, which is a polytetrafluoroethylene (ptfe).
